A journey around the mesmerising Thai islands

After admiring the wonders of the mainland, there are countless Thai islands waiting to be discovered. Your journey will take you to the golden shores of Koh Samui, hiking trails of Koh Phangan, striking landscapes of Krabi, limestone cliffs of the Phi Phi Islands, and busy markets of Phuket. From laid-back beauty and tropical charm to vibrant energy, there is so much to experience. To help you with your travel plans, we bring you the ideal Thailand itinerary for roaming beyond the most popular hotspots. Once you’ve landed in Bangkok, your adventure will truly begin. Koh Samui

Famed for its incredible beauty, gleaming statues and dazzling nightlife, Thailand’s Koh Samui is a must-see. Don’t miss out on an excursion to the 12-metre-high Big Buddha, decorated in rainbow colours. You can also immerse yourself in the splendour of Na Muang Waterfall, which cascades into enticing natural pools –  so remember to bring your swimsuit. Before you move on to your next island, take some time to relax by the clear blue waters of Chaweng Beach, as Koh Samui is renowned for its stunning shores.

Koh Pangan

Thailand’s Koh Phangan is a serene haven boasting everything from white-sand shores and coconut groves to lush forests filled with wildflowers and hidden waterfalls. If you enjoy hiking, follow the trail through the jungle to reach Bottle Beach, where you can step onto the pristine sands of a secluded and peaceful setting. For an even deeper journey into Thailand’s natural environment, take a guided day trip to Ang Thong National Park, where imposing islands and emerald lagoons create a stunning landscape.

Krabi

Krabi, an impressive coastal archipelago, is one of Thailand’s most tranquil destinations. Spend the morning at Railay Beach, known for its dramatic limestone cliffs and hidden caves, where you can kayak across turquoise waters. Later, hire a boat and explore Krabi’s 200 islands and islets, each with spectacular views. For a glimpse into cultural heritage, visit the historic site of Wat Tham Seua. Afterwards, unwind in the soothing waters of Krabi Hot Springs, a natural spa tucked away in the rainforest.

Phuket

For an extraordinary final chapter to your vacation, enjoy a stay in Phuket – Thailand’s largest island. Start your day at Kata Noi Beach and indulge in a delightful retreat on the azure waters and soft sands. Don’t forget to observe wildlife up close at the Phuket Elephant Sanctuary, an ethically run refuge. As the sun sets, immerse yourself in the lively atmosphere of Phuket’s night markets, perfect for picking up handmade crafts and authentic souvenirs, or tucking into tasty street food.

Phi Phi Islands

The Phi Phi Islands form a breath-taking archipelago where nature takes centre stage. Begin at Phi Phi Leh, an uninhabited island blanketed with dense forests and edged by glorious beaches. Then stop at Maya Bay, one of the most iconic places in Thailand, featuring untouched sands framed by towering limestone cliffs. Continue exploring at Monkey Beach, a playground for cute macaques found along the shore. Finally, head to Pileh Lagoon, a hidden gem where bright blue waters are surrounded by sheer rock faces.
